A 10 minute drive takes you to the Coombs Market located on the Port Alberni Hwy  - famous for the Goats on the Roof and jumbo ice-cream cones as well as fresh local produce and gifts;

On the way to the Coombs Market watch for signs to the Arts AFire Pottery Studio and  Bamboozle Gifts (for the delight of the ladies) both just a two minute drive off the Port Alberni Highway.In the area is the World Parrot Refuge, Butterfly World and The Wild Life Recovery Centre. 

Visit Qualicum village with its unique gift and art shops;  Also on Saturdays enjoy the Qualicum outdoor market;

The Rod and Gun Restaurant in Parksville provides a Tuscan Dinner Special. Our guests rave about this wonderful dinner.  This dinner comes complete with appetizers, main entree, dessert and coffee/tea for a reasonable price.

We also recommend Fish Tales Restaurant located on the island highway a few miles north of Qualicum beach.

Enjoy sandy seaside beaches in Parksville and Qualicum; Or visit the French Creek Marina where you can charter a fishing adventure or enjoy a meal in the Creek House Restaurant which sits above a lively pub.

Rathtrevor Provincial Park in Parksville is situated on the ocean and has easy hiking trails along the beach.

 A trip to Tofino on the West Coast of Vancouver Island is an awesome experience.  Bring your surfing gear and hang ten on the magnificent rollers on Long Beach.  Or take a day trip from Tofino  to a natural hot springs.  Also visit Cougar Annie's Garden or take a Whale watching expedition.

Native plants:
At Hobo's Pond we have salal bushes, Oregon grape, huckleberry bushes, salmonberry bushes, cascara trees, vanillin, wild honeysuckle, elderberry shrubs, skunk cabbage, buttercups, stinging nettles, dandelions, yarrow, bleeding hearts and many ferns.  And we have many trees: cedar, fir, hemlock, maple, alder and spruce trees as well as hedges made of Leylandi cedars.  Many of our trees are old and very large. 

We also have small areas on our property where we are nurturing a few flowers and herbs.  And we now have a young orchard of apples, cherries and plums.  My favourite pond plants are the magnificent irises which come in many beautiful colours.

At Hobo's Pond you can relax at a picnic table, read a book  or you can sit by the pond and enjoy our native birds and wild ducks.  At certain times of the year we have beautiful dragonflies who swoop back and forth over the pond.  The Western Tanager has made our property his home and it is delightful to hear his song.  This year we have many wild canaries.  Eagles, herons, doves as well as robins, and wrens are also residents at Hobo's Pond.
